Last Saturday, the staff at Osaka English House had the chance to visit Kyoto and experience one of Japan’s most spectacular summer traditions — the Daimonji Fire Festival (Gozan Okuribi)!

The trip was kindly organised for us by a friend of Osaka English House, who wanted us to experience this unique piece of Japanese culture for ourselves. We’re incredibly grateful for the opportunity!

Held every year on August 16th, Gozan Okuribi marks the end of Obon, a traditional Japanese period when it is believed that the spirits of ancestors return to visit their families. To guide the spirits back to the other world, huge bonfires are lit on five mountains surrounding Kyoto.

The most famous is Daimonji (大文字), meaning “large character,” where hundreds of fires are arranged to form the giant character for “great.” Four other mountains are also illuminated with enormous symbols, including Myoho, Funagata, Torii-gate, and Hidaridaimonji

As darkness fell, the mountains around Kyoto suddenly began to glow, creating an incredible sight across the city. 🌃🔥 It was amazing to see such an ancient tradition still bringing people together today and for the OEH team to have the chance to experience Gozan Okuribi firsthand! 🇯🇵

While in Hirakata, Japan, we had the amazing opportunity to take part in a sushi-making class organised and hosted by Osaka English House, held inside a beautifully preserved 100-year-old traditional Japanese house.

We were taught by a real sushi master, who took us through the traditional techniques and skills behind making sushi — from how the knives are sharpened, to the careful preparation and cutting of the fish, and finally how to mould and shape the sushi by hand. 🔪🐟🍣
We got to make a variety of different sushi and learned just how much precision, patience and tradition goes into creating every single piece.

Learning these techniques in such a historic and traditional setting made the experience even more special. It was a wonderful way to experience Japanese culture, history and food all at the same time.

Hidden away within the Nanzen-ji Temple complex in Kyoto, Tenjuan Temple is a peaceful escape filled with beautiful Zen gardens, tranquil ponds, and colourful koi gliding through the water. 🐟🍃

Tenjuan Temple is a quieter alternative when visiting the Nanzenji-Temple complex, with fewer visitors and less crowds✨
The reflection of the trees on the pond, the carefully placed stones, and the gentle movement of the koi create a scene that feels like a living painting — a perfect place to slow down and appreciate Kyoto’s timeless beauty. ⛩️
📍 Location: Tenjuan Temple, Nanzen-ji Temple Complex, Sakyo Ward, Kyoto, Japan 🇯🇵
🕘 Opening hours: 9:00 AM – 4:45 PM (seasonal changes may apply)
🎟️ Entrance fee: ¥500 for adults, ¥300 for children
